1 People plan what they want to do, but Yahweh is the one who decides [MTY] what really will happen. 2 People may think that their actions are right, but Yahweh really knows why people do what they do. 3 (Request/Rely on) Yahweh to direct what you plan to do; [if you do that], you will succeed in what you plan. 4 Yahweh knows why he does everything that he does; he has even prepared the wicked for the time that he will punish them. 5 Yahweh hates/detests everyone who is proud [IDM]; you can be certain [IDM] that they will be punished [LIT]. 6 Be loyal to Yahweh and faithfully [obey] him; if you do that, he will forgive you for having sinned. If we revere him, nothing evil will happen to us (OR, he will prevent evil things from happening to us). 7 When our behavior pleases Yahweh, he even causes our enemies to act peacefully toward us. 8 It is better to have a small amount of money that is earned honestly than to have a lot of money that is acquired dishonestly. 9 People plan what they want to do, but Yahweh directs/determines what they will [really] be able to do. 10 [If] God directs what a king says, what he decides is [always] right/fair. 11 Yahweh wants us to use scales that are correct; the weights in his bag are correct, [because] he made them. 12 Kings detest those who do evil, because [it is people doing what] is fair/right that causes their governments to be [MTY] strong. 13 Kings are delighted to hear people say [MTY] what is true; they love those who say what is right/honest. 14 If a king becomes angry, he [may] command that someone be executed, [so] wise people will [try to] cause him to be calm. 15 If a king has a smile [MTY] on his face, he will enable people to have a [long] life (OR, he will not order people to be executed); his being pleased [with people] is [as delightful] as rain in the springtime [when seeds are planted]. 16 Becoming wise is better than aquiring gold; getting good understanding/insight is better than acquiring silver. 17 Those whose behavior [MET] is good/right turn away from doing evil; those who guard their conduct [MTY] protect their lives. 18 Being proud will (lead to your having/cause you to have) disasters; despising others will result in your being ruined. 19 It is better to be humble and poor than [to associate with] proud [people] and [to become rich by] dividing with them (plunder/goods captured in a battle). 20 Those who heed good teaching/instruction will prosper; happy are those who trust in Yahweh. 21 People say that those who are wise learn what is right/good behavior, and those who talk pleasantly [are able to] influence others [to do what is right]. 22 Being wise is [like having] a fountain that gives life [MET], but foolish people are punished as a result of their acting foolishly. 23 Those who are wise think carefully before they talk, and as a result they are able to influence/persuade others [to do what is right]. 24 Kind words are like honey [SIM]: We enjoy them both, and both cause our bodies to be healthy/strong. 25 There are some kinds of behavior [MET] that people think are right, but (walking on those roads [MET]/continually doing those things) causes those people to die. 26 If a worker (has an appetite/is hungry), that urges him to work hard because he [SYN] wants to [earn money to buy things to] eat. 27 Worthless people plan [ways to cause] trouble [for others], and [even] what they say [injures people] like a hot fire does [SIM]. 28 Deceitful people cause strife/quarreling among other people; those who say false things about other people cause people who are friends to become enemies. 29 Those who act violently entice/encourage others [to also act violently] and lead them along a road that will end in disaster. 30 People [sometimes] show with [one of] their eyes [to signal to their friends that they are] planning to do something to harm [others]; they smirk when they are about to do something evil. 31 Gray hair is [like] a glorious crown [MET] that is given to people who have always behaved righteously. 32 Those who do not become angry quickly are better than those who are powerful; it is better to (control your temper/keep yourself from becoming very angry) than to conquer a city. 33 People (cast lots/throw marked stones) [to decide what should be done], but God is the one who truly decides what will happen.
